
**Trustees’ Annual Report for the period From Chris Mitchell Chair of Trustees               Period 09/08/2020 to 31/03/2021** 

## **Charity name: STEPWAY CIO** 

## **Charity registration number: 1186465** 

## **Objectives and Activities** 


**----- Start of picture text -----**<br>
SORP reference<br>Summary of the purposes Para 1.17 TO PROMOTE SOCIAL INCLUSION<br>of the charity as set out  AMONG VETERANS OF THE ARMED<br>in its governing  FORCES LIVING IN ENGLAND & WALES<br>FOR THE PUBLIC BENEFIT BY<br>document<br>PREVENTING THEM FROM BECOMING<br>SOCIALLY EXCLUDED, RELIEVING THE<br>NEEDS OF THOSE WHO ARE SOCIALLY<br>EXCLUDED AND ASSISTING THEM TO<br>INTEGRATE INTO SOCIETY THROUGH<br>THE PROVISION OF A 7 STEP CIVILIAN<br>SKILLS PROGRAM TO HELP WITH<br>ADAPTION INTO CIVILIAN LIFE,<br>MENTAL HEALTH AND EMPLOYMENT.<br>Summary of the main  Para 1.17 and  Provision of three main<br>1.19<br>activities in relation to  services.<br>those purposes for the   7-step civilian skills<br>public benefit, in  program<br><br>particular, the activities,  Drop-in centres<br>projects or services   Outdoor community<br>identified in the  projects<br>accounts.<br>Veteran HUB based in<br>Worcester covering<br>Worcestershire<br>Statement confirming  Para 1.18 The Trustees of STEPWAY CIO have<br>whether the trustees  had regard to the guidance issued<br>have had regard to the  by the Charity Commission on<br>guidance issued by the  public benefit.<br>Charity Commission on<br>public benefit<br>**----- End of picture text -----**<br>

## **Achievements and Performance** 


**----- Start of picture text -----**<br>
SORP reference<br>The key achievements of the<br>Charity during the reporting<br>period are:<br>Summary of the main<br>Para 1.20<br>achievements of the   Delivery of 3 x 7 Step civilian<br>charity, identifying the  skills program throughout<br>difference the charity’s  Worcestershire in several<br>work has made to the  different areas. Improving<br>circumstances of its  lives of over 65 Veterans and<br>beneficiaries and any  their families<br><br>wider benefits to society  Running of the Veteran<br>as a whole. Community Day where other<br>organisations can take part<br>and showcase their services<br>to the veteran community.<br>First one took place in<br>Worcester. One in the West<br>Midlands is taking place on<br>15 [th]  October 2021.<br> Opening of a Veteran’s<br>Wellbeing Centre in Oldbury.<br>o Community Project<br>o Veteran’s Hub<br>o Therapy unit where<br>partner charities can<br>see their clients for<br>free.<br> Opening of a Veteran’s hub<br>in Worcester<br>o Outdoor Community<br>Project<br> Award of silver employment<br>recognition from the Armed<br>Forces Covenant<br>Veterans within Worcestershire<br>and the West Midlands have<br>benefitted from the services<br>provided by STEPWAY. We have<br>**----- End of picture text -----**<br>




**seen a significant uptake in attendance at our community project and feedback from those veterans attending is that the activity has been extremely helpful in dealing with a number of PTSD related issues, isolation and adaption into civilian life.**
